Edit PDF Files: free tools and programs

Edit PDF Files

If you’re used to browse the web nowadays, you should have already realized that the majority of electronic documents are being distributed in a format with the extension PDF. Well, PDF stands for Portable Document File and it was created by Adobe as a way to easily share documents. This format has remained popular through the years and as of today, it’s probably the most used format when it comes to documents (e-books, research papers, documentation, etc). This format is quite flexible and has a lot of features that can be used for free.

One thing you have to know about the PDF files is that they were created to be distributed/shared and not to be edited. By default, you’ll find that almost every pdf file you find is read-only. But don’t give up yet. Fortunately, there are specialized programs and applications designed specifically to edit pdf files. We’re going to briefly review some of those apps for you to choose the one that fulfill your needs.

PDFedit

PDF edit is one of the most used applications today. It’s released under GNU GPL v2 license, which means it’s totally free. This software is cross-platform so you can run it on Windows machines, Linux based workstations and even on Windows CE devices. It uses a PDF manipulation library called xpdf, and has a nice graphical interface so anyone can use the program because its interface is intuitive and easy to understand.

Pdf edit free

According to the official description, this app allows you to read, change and extract information from a PDF file. Add notes, comments and shapes, or add/delete entire paragraphs. Delete words, letters, images and any other element present in the document with ease. When you’re done editing the file, just save the changes and the original file will be modified instantly. That’s pretty cool.

LibreOffice

LibreOffice is a fork of the project called OpenOffice. Essentially, it’s a productivity suite for Windows, Mac and Linux. It includes a set of 6 applications that allows you to do a lot of things with your documents: Writer is the word processor of this suite. It allows you to create and edit documents (even PDF files). It has a nice interface and t’s compatible with the DOC format created by Microsoft and used in its Word application, part of the Office suite.

Calc is the default spreadsheet program. It allows you to create sheets with data, graphs, formulas and calculations. Impress, Draw, Base and Math are the other applications included in this suite, and all of them allow you to manage PDF files. In the case of Writer, you can edit PDF files directly, and save changes to the same file, or create a new one.

Inkscape

Inkscape is a widely known application for vector graphics management. It allows you to create vector based files (Adobe Illustrator alternative). It is a free software released under the GPL license and its community is known to be very supportive: this app has a great support for the Scalable Vector Graphics (SVG), among other formats. It also has a built in importer for PDF files that allows you to manage paths, text, clippaths, masked or non-masked images, and softmasks. This importer has limited functionality but works fine.

Once you’ve edited a PDF document, you can use the exporter tool and save your work as a PDF file as well. This is very handy, specially for people who work with graphic shapes embedded into PDF files. Inkscape is cross-platform and runs natively on Windows, Linux and Mac OS X (under X11 Window System).

PDF Escape

This is a very popular online editor. PDF Escape allows you to either create a PDF file from scratch or upload a pre-created file and edit it. It has some nice tools like highlighting, sticky notes, plain text, form fields, arrows and basic shapes like circles, lines or squares. The interface is quite easy to use and it relies on the drag & drop paradigm. Just select a tool with your mouse, drag a selection area and release the click. PDF Escape does the rest for you.

This online editor allows you to create and edit PDF files, even if you’re not registered. If you sign up for an account (which is free), you can log in and edit your files anytime you want. If you use PDF Escape as a guest, you’ll lost all your work if you don’t save the PDF file to your hard disk. All in all, this is the best free online pdf editor I’ve used, I recommend it.

TouchPDF

TouchPDF is a simple and minimalistic online pdf editor. It doesn’t have all the glitter that PDF Escape has, but it still does its job quite well. You can either upload a PDF file from your computer, or paste an URL of a PDF file. You can edit password protected files as well, just specify the password before editing the document. The interface is very simple, and it has the minimum options which allows you to edit your files without distractions.

Once you’ve loaded a file you want to edit, you will be able to use some built in tools. Insert text, select font and color of the text, insert images, notes, hand drawn shapes and predefined shapes as well (circles, squares, arrows). There’s a selection tool for manipulating the created shapes in the document. When you’re done editing the files, just click the export as PDF button and you’ll be able to download the file to your computer.
